(Johannes Viktor Feitzinger, zbMATH 1315.85001, 2015) Author InformationMaurizio Spurio is a Professor of Physics at the University of Bologna where he teaches Particle and Astroparticle physics. With his research he is involved in experimental physics, with particular interest in high-energy physics without particle accelerators and astroparticle physics. He was member of the MACRO experiment at Gran Sasso underground laboratory, which provided a deep study of the penetrating component of the cosmic radiation including the observation of atmospheric neutrino oscillations. Since 2001 he is member of the ANTARES experiment (the first neutrino telescope in the sea), currently in charge as deputy spokesperson.
